High Performance Web Applications – Part 1

By | July 5, 2018

High Performance Web Applications – Part 1

Today most designers take a look at the efficiency factors to consider after introducing the application in Production which is key factor failings of great deal of applications. Efficiency needs ought to be thought about from the preliminary style right to manufacturing launch. This collection is mosting likely to define just how high efficiency could be attained on the customer side (Browsers), Server Side (App Server) and also on the DB.

This initial component will certainly provide some standard pointers on boosting customer side adjusting:

1. Lower the big salami to the web server by integrating several JS data right into one JS data.

2. Minimize the big salami to the web server by integrating the numerous CSS documents to solitary CSS documents.

Especially guarantee directory site where photos are kept has Expires Header associates established to allow the Browser caching. Simply by lowering the 304 condition calls to your internet server would certainly decrease the lots on the internet server as well as boosts the web page reaction time.

4. Externalize the JS code to different JS data as well as include it and also guarantee JS documents directory site online server has caching switched on. If you make any kind of modifications else web browser will not download and install the most recent JS documents, you require to transform the name of data.

5. Utilize CSS associates rather than making use of STYLE characteristic in the private HTML aspects. Internet browsers provides web pages quicker with CSS course connects compared to STYLE characteristics.

6. Reduce the HTTP reaction dimension by allowing GZIP or any kind of compression on the internet server. Many contemporary assistances GZIP compression and also this lowers the web page lots time considerably.

You could likewise boost the reaction time by including similarity to your web content. The majority of internet browsers restricts 2 simultaneous links to the solitary host by producing Cs to the very same domain name you could make usage of todays high data transfer and also minimize the reaction time.

Lessen the number of domain names referenced in the internet page. As well numerous domain names referenced in the exact same web page could create an unforeseen hold-up in the feedback time.

9. Decrease HTTP demand dimension. Usually cookies are established domain-wide, which suggests they are additionally needlessly sent out by the internet browser with every photo demand from within that domain name.

By executing the above pointers pointed out which does not include any type of code adjustments as well as simply by making these ecological relevant adjustments you could enhance the feedback time of your web pages significantly as well as boost the individual’s understanding regarding your website.

Today’s AJAX based internet applications has actually come to be rather usual as well as in the following component we will certainly review regarding pointers to enhance the efficiency of your JavaScript code.

Simply by minimizing the 304 standing calls to your internet server would certainly lessen the tons on the internet server as well as boosts the web page feedback time.

Externalize the JS code to different JS documents and also include it and also make sure JS documents directory site on the internet server has caching transformed on. You require to alter the name of data if you make any type of modifications else web browser will not download and install the newest JS documents.

Decrease the HTTP feedback dimension by making it possible for GZIP or any kind of compression on the internet server. Reduce the number of domain names referenced in the internet page.

Leave a Reply

Your email address will not be published. Required fields are marked *